Abstract
Process mining techniques enable the analysis of a wide variety of processes using event data. Among the available process mining techniques, most consider a single process perspective at a time-in the shape of a model or log. In this paper, we have developed a tool that can compare and visualize the same process under different constraints, allowing to analyze multiple aspects of the process. We describe the architecture, structure and use of the tool, and we provide an open-source full implementation.
